Weather checkWeather & Seasonal Considerations
Seasonal weather in the Steamboat Springs region has a strong influence on comfort and logistics. Winters bring snow and very cold conditions that limit open-air activity, shoulder seasons can be changeable with brisk mornings and milder afternoons, and summer days commonly feature strong sun at elevation and occasional afternoon storms. Visitors should expect rapid temperature swings between morning and evening, plan for layered clothing, bring sun protection for daytime hours, and keep rain protection handy for summer thunderstorms. Hydration and shelter planning matter for longer sessions, and organizers often schedule outdoor programs to take advantage of morning or early-afternoon windows when conditions are most stable.
